With the Rugby World Cup in September 2023 and the 2024 Olympic Games in Paris, France is hosting two major sporting events.
For this Executive Education white paper, Christophe Inzirillo discusses how the values, know-how and skills from the world of sports could influence our companies.
Though it represents a relatively small economic sector — 2% of global GDP — sport plays a major role internationally in cultural and media terms. It is one of the most powerful cultural forces in the world. And above all, it provides fertile ground for learning about and analysing the sources of performance, as well as our relationship to health, the notion of a team, and rules. It is a mirror of our society.
This intellectual, perceptual, and perhaps, even technological transfer from high-level sport to the corporate world is the central focus of Chistophe Inzirillo’s work and has inspired the notion of fair-play management, which he elaborates in this paper.
